Keyfarm is a South Korean pharmaceutical and healthcare company established in 2007, headquartered in Seoul. The company specializes in the development, manufacturing, and distribution of ethical drugs (ETC), over-the-counter (OTC) medications, and health functional foods. Keyfarm's R&D efforts are primarily focused on Incrementally Modified Drugs (IMDs) and high-value generics within the cardiovascular, gastrointestinal, and musculoskeletal therapeutic areas. The company is well-regarded in the Korean market for its specialized supplement lines, including the Key-D and Key-Cal brands, which target bone health and nutritional deficiencies. Keyfarm operates a dedicated research institute and manufacturing facility in Hwaseong, Gyeonggi-do, ensuring integrated quality control and product innovation.
